IP查询
查询
你查询的IP:[117.32.252.113] 地理位置:中国–陕西–西安
最新查询
118.72.136.57
210.82.65.165
222.32.164.199
116.199.224.99
119.10.227.149
121.76.9.253
118.144.132.170
117.48.228.143
125.210.133.39
117.32.252.113
124.196.14.138
203.90.120.53
116.242.97.17
117.53.48.252
58.128.197.15
117.120.64.244
120.128.179.210
119.164.92.11
119.42.136.124
119.19.18.251
58.154.71.250
202.90.224.95
123.138.158.141
122.198.28.118
118.228.3.118
116.254.128.121
202.127.112.196
210.192.96.190
120.32.73.215
220.192.32.159
58.68.128.97